An individual, typically wealthy, local and lacking integrity, who books fishing charters not for the experience but to steal the guides spots and techniques which the guide worked hard for many years to learn.
“Why’d you turn down that client who wanted to book you?”

“I checked his social media, he’s a local angler with a boat, definitely a spot shopper.”
